Hey guys, i drove down to miami about 300 miles. the trip went fine. driving back, i stopped at a gas station, put in an octane booster and fulled the tank up with high octane gas. Then, my check engine lighyt came on and has been on ever since. Do you know why this could be???

most of the time you shouldnt ignore check engine lights, the problem could just get worse. Like andason said check out the how to section on how to see the code of the sesor that went off. And the only way to reset your ECU is to disconect the battery for like 5-10 minutes.

hey i had the same thing... the guy i got my car from..., a machanic, and his son a toyota machanic, said to tighten you gas cap... an then reset it, like take off you neg on yuor batt. you really dont have to reset it though... just check the gas cap... thats all mine was... just a thought, might help, but might not,,, but if it was after you got gas, thats most likly it, mine does it when i dont tighten it real hard.
